Загрузка...

🚀 Q8 – C# Abstract Class vs Interface | Top C# Interview Questions and Answers

🚀Confused about when to use an abstract class and when to use an interface in C#? In this 5-minute showdown, we break it down with real-world analogies, a clear visual slide, and practical examples including a Payment Processing demo.

🔷 Abstract Class = "IS-A" → use when you want to share logic and structure
🔶 Interface = "CAN-DO" → use when you want to define behavior or capability

In this video, you’ll learn:

What is an abstract class in C#

What is an interface and how it differs

When to use abstract classes vs interfaces in real projects

A fresh real-world example with fraud check and payment processing

👨‍💻 Perfect for C# beginners to intermediate devs preparing for interviews or mastering OOP.

💬 Let us know in the comments — what’s your favorite use case for interfaces?

👉 Don’t forget to LIKE, SUBSCRIBE, and hit the bell for more C# tutorials!

🎥 Watch the full “100 C# Interview Questions” playlist here: https://www.youtube.com/playlist?list=PLeziwY4vuALprapkslzanYRVQKQxFyMuy

#C# #CSharpInterviewQuestions #WhatIsCSharp #ProgrammingInterview #InterviewPrep #DotNET #LearnC# #CodingInterview #StepByStepCoding #abstractclass #interfaces

Видео 🚀 Q8 – C# Abstract Class vs Interface | Top C# Interview Questions and Answers канала STEP BY STEP CODING
Яндекс.Метрика
Все заметки Новая заметка Страницу в заметки
Страницу в закладки Мои закладки
На информационно-развлекательном портале SALDA.WS применяются cookie-файлы. Нажимая кнопку Принять, вы подтверждаете свое согласие на их использование.
О CookiesНапомнить позжеПринять